Tempered Glass Protectors Wont Fit Perfectly
Due to the slightly curved edges of the Nexus 6, no glass screen protector will fit without various air gaps. This results is a halo effect around various parts of the screen. Glass can't bend like the plastic wet protectors. The only thing that helps this if you insist on tempered glass is to get a brand of protector that uses a black border around the outside. This hides the halo effect somewhat.

Pixel 2 Screen Issues: Burn-in and Blue Tint
5 of 6 found this helpful My Pixel 2 is one of the ones that has been in the news for screen burn-in on the POLED panel and a blueish tint when you look at the screen at an angle.
POLED is a cheaper form of AMOLED panel because it uses a plastic layer instead of glass. Not sure why Google made the decision to go that route on a phone this expensive. In any case, I noticed burn-in along the navigation bar after less than a year even though I had brightness at 50 percent.
When viewing the screen at a slight angle, there is a blueish hue on the panel. Google acknowledged the problem and supposedly worked out an assembly line fix with LG (the maker of the phone). Apparently phones made before a certain date are affected. Again, unacceptable for a flagship-priced phone.
Note that the smaller Pixel 2 doesn't seem to have the same issues. It was made by HTC, instead of LG.

Fixed Kenmore Dryer with No Heat
I researched dryer no heat issues online and found out a bad thermal fuse is one of the common causes. Sure enough this thermal fuse fixed the dryer.
